- OKSK-00011: Failed to allocate kernel memory for %2.
-
Cause: Unable to allocate memory for a required function.
- OKSK-00012: Failed to open %2.
-
Cause: Unable to open a persistent OKS log file. Likely an invalid file path was specified or there was an internal error.
- OKSK-00013: Terminating Persistent OKS log.
-
Cause: Persistent OKS logging terminated due to the previous message.
- OKSK-00014: Unable to generate an persistent OKS log file name.
-
Cause: Failed to generate an persistent OKS log fime name.
- OKSK-00015: Persistent log thread creation failed.
-
Cause: Failed to create a kernel thread.
- OKSK-00016: Configuration error: buffer size %2 bytes is out of range.
-
Cause: The user selected an invalid buffer size.
- OKSK-00017: Configuration error: interval timer of %2 ms is out of range.
-
Cause: The user selected an invalid timer interval.
- OKSK-00018: Configuration error: low water level of %2 bytes isout of range.
-
Cause: The user selected an invalid low water value.
- OKSK-00019: Configuration error: high water level of %2 bytes is out of range.
-
Cause: The user selected an invalid high water value.
- OKSK-00020: Configuration error: maximum number of log files (%2) is out of range.
-
Cause: The user selected an invalid maximum file number value.
- OKSK-00021: Configuration error: The maximum file size of %2 bytes is out of range.
-
Cause: The user selected an invalid maximum log file size value.
- OKSK-00022: File write error: File name '<varname>string</varname>'.
-
Cause: A write to the persistent OKS log file failed - possibly due to a full file system. Otherwise, it is an internal error. The in-memory OKS log will contain details regarding the error.
